As nouns, Kechua is a hyponym of American Indian language; that is, Kechua is a word with a more specific, narrower meaning than American Indian language:
  • American Indian language: any of the languages spoken by Amerindians
  • Kechua: the language of the Quechua which was spoken by the Incas
